2. PRODUCT OVERVIEW

This product line comprises heavyduty wholesale ball mills engineered for continuous, highvolume grinding in demanding mineral processing and industrial applications. The operational workflow is designed for reliability: (1) Feed material is introduced through a trunnion or girth geardriven end. (2) The mill cylinder, partially filled with grinding media (balls), rotates to lift and cascade the charge. (3) Impact and attrition forces reduce the material particle size. (4) Ground discharge exits via peripheral or overflow mechanisms for classification. These wholesale ball mills are scoped for primary and secondary grinding of ores, cement clinker, ceramics, and raw materials. They are not suited for ultrafine grinding requiring specialized media or for processing highly viscous or adhesive substances without significant design modification.

3. CORE FEATURES

Optimized Liner Profile & Material | Technical Basis: CADoptimized geometry and highchrome / manganese steel alloys | Operational Benefit: Reduces media slippage, increases lifting efficiency, and extends service life by 4060% over standard liners | ROI Impact: Lowers costperton ground via reduced liner change frequency and maintenance labor.

Girth Gear & Pinion Drive System | Technical Basis: Precision hobcut gearing with laseraligned mounting | Operational Benefit: Ensures smooth power transmission with minimal vibration and noise, preventing premature bearing failure | ROI Impact: Enhances drive train longevity, directly reducing risk of catastrophic downtime and associated production losses.

Hydrostatic Slide Shoe Bearing System | Technical Basis: Oillubricated bearing pads supporting the mill shell | Operational Benefit: Eliminates frictionrelated stress on trunnions, allows for heavier loads and larger mill diameters, simplifies maintenance access | ROI Impact: Enables higher capacity designs with greater operational stability, supporting plant expansion goals.

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) Control | Technical Basis: Solidstate motor control technology | Operational Benefit: Allows operators to finetune mill speed for optimal cascading action based on feed density and media charge | ROI Impact: Maximizes grinding efficiency per kWh consumed; softstart capability reduces mechanical stress on startup.

Modular Sectional Design | Technical Basis: Fabricated mill shells assembled from flanged sections | Operational Benefit: Dramatically simplifies transportation to remote sites and allows for future length modifications or partial section replacement | ROI Impact: Lowers initial logistics costs and provides flexibility for circuit upgrades without complete mill replacement.

5. T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

Capacity & Rating: Range from pilotscale 0.5m x 1m mills to productionscale units exceeding 5m diameter x 10m+ length. Throughput capacity is materialspecific.
Power Requirements: Motor ratings from 100 kW to over 10,000 kW. Supply voltage tailored to site infrastructure (e.g., 3.3kV, 6.6kV, 11kV).
Material Specifications: Shell constructed from rolled boiler plate steel (ASTM A516). Trunnions/girth gear from forged steel. Liners available in highcarbon steel, Nihard, or highchrome iron.
Physical Dimensions: Customengineered per project; all designs account for foundation loads, service clearances, and overhead crane access.
Environmental Operating Range: Designed for ambient temperatures from 20°C to +50°C. Sealing systems protect bearings from dust ingress.
